Set-MailboxCalendarSettings
适用于: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1
上一次修改主题: 2012-01-19
使用 Set-MailboxCalendarSettings cmdlet 可为邮箱启用日历处理。
语法
Set-MailboxCalendarSettings -Identity <MailboxIdParameter> [-AddAdditionalResponse <$true | $false>] [-AdditionalResponse <String>] [-AddNewRequestsTentatively <$true | $false>] [-AddOrganizerToSubject <$true | $false>] [-AllBookInPolicy <$true | $false>] [-AllowConflicts <$true | $false>] [-AllowRecurringMeetings <$true | $false>] [-AllRequestInPolicy <$true | $false>] [-AllRequestOutOfPolicy <$true | $false>] [-AutomateProcessing <None | AutoUpdate | AutoAccept>] [-BookingWindowInDays <Int32>] [-BookInPolicy <RecipientIdParameter[]>] [-Confirm [<SwitchParameter>]] [-ConflictPercentageAllowed <Int32>] [-DefaultReminderTime <Int32>] [-DeleteAttachments <$true | $false>] [-DeleteComments <$true | $false>] [-DeleteNonCalendarItems <$true | $false>] [-DeleteSubject <$true | $false>] [-DisableReminders <$true | $false>] [-DomainController <Fqdn>] [-EnableResponseDetails <$true | $false>] [-EnforceSchedulingHorizon <$true | $false>] [-ForwardRequestsToDelegates <$true | $false>] [-IgnoreDefaultScope <SwitchParameter>] [-MaximumConflictInstances <Int32>] [-MaximumDurationInMinutes <Int32>] [-OrganizerInfo <$true | $false>] [-ProcessExternalMeetingMessages <$true | $false>] [-RemoveForwardedMeetingNotifications <$true | $false>] [-RemoveOldMeetingMessages <$true | $false>] [-RemovePrivateProperty <$true | $false>] [-RequestInPolicy <RecipientIdParameter[]>] [-RequestOutOfPolicy <RecipientIdParameter[]>] [-ResourceDelegates <RecipientIdParameter[]>] [-ScheduleOnlyDuringWorkHours <$true | $false>] [-TentativePendingApproval <$true | $false>] [-UseRusServer <String>] [-WhatIf [<SwitchParameter>]]
Set-MailboxCalendarSettings [-AddAdditionalResponse <$true | $false>] [-AdditionalResponse <String>] [-AddNewRequestsTentatively <$true | $false>] [-AddOrganizerToSubject <$true | $false>] [-AllBookInPolicy <$true | $false>] [-AllowConflicts <$true | $false>] [-AllowRecurringMeetings <$true | $false>] [-AllRequestInPolicy <$true | $false>] [-AllRequestOutOfPolicy <$true | $false>] [-AutomateProcessing <None | AutoUpdate | AutoAccept>] [-BookingWindowInDays <Int32>] [-BookInPolicy <RecipientIdParameter[]>] [-Confirm [<SwitchParameter>]] [-ConflictPercentageAllowed <Int32>] [-DefaultReminderTime <Int32>] [-DeleteAttachments <$true | $false>] [-DeleteComments <$true | $false>] [-DeleteNonCalendarItems <$true | $false>] [-DeleteSubject <$true | $false>] [-DisableReminders <$true | $false>] [-DomainController <Fqdn>] [-EnableResponseDetails <$true | $false>] [-EnforceSchedulingHorizon <$true | $false>] [-ForwardRequestsToDelegates <$true | $false>] [-IgnoreDefaultScope <SwitchParameter>] [-Instance <ADUser>] [-MaximumConflictInstances <Int32>] [-MaximumDurationInMinutes <Int32>] [-OrganizerInfo <$true | $false>] [-ProcessExternalMeetingMessages <$true | $false>] [-RemoveForwardedMeetingNotifications <$true | $false>] [-RemoveOldMeetingMessages <$true | $false>] [-RemovePrivateProperty <$true | $false>] [-RequestInPolicy <RecipientIdParameter[]>] [-RequestOutOfPolicy <RecipientIdParameter[]>] [-ResourceDelegates <RecipientIdParameter[]>] [-ScheduleOnlyDuringWorkHours <$true | $false>] [-TentativePendingApproval <$true | $false>] [-UseRusServer <String>] [-WhatIf [<SwitchParameter>]]
详细说明
通过 Set-MailboxCalendarSettings cmdlet,可以为邮箱启用日历处理。可配置参数以用于自动资源预定或日历助理处理。
若要运行 Set-MailboxCalendarSettings cmdlet,必须为您使用的帐户委派以下角色:
- Exchange 组织管理员角色
有关管理 Exchange Server 2007 所需的权限、角色委派以及权利的详细信息,请参阅权限注意事项。
参数
参数 | 必需 | 类型 | 说明 | ||
---|---|---|---|---|---|
Identity |
必需 |
Microsoft.Exchange.Configuration.Tasks.MailboxIdParameter |
Identity 参数指定邮箱的标识。 |
||
AddAdditionalResponse |
可选 |
System.Boolean |
AddAdditionalResponse 参数指定在响应会议请求时是否会从资源邮箱发送其他信息。 除非将 AutomateProcessing 参数设置为 AutoAccept,否则将忽略此参数。 |
||
AdditionalResponse |
可选 |
System.String |
使用 AdditionalResponse 参数可以指定将包含在会议请求响应中的其他信息。 |
||
AddNewRequestsTentatively |
可选 |
System.Boolean |
将 AddNewRequestsTentatively 参数设置为 $true,可以使日历助理将新的日历项目暂定放在日历上。如果将 AddNewRequestsTentatively 参数设置为 $false,则日历助理只更新现有的日历项目。 |
||
AddOrganizerToSubject |
可选 |
System.Boolean |
使用 AddOrganizerToSubject 参数可指定是否将会议组织者的姓名用作会议请求的主题。 除非将 AutomateProcessing 参数设置为 AutoAccept,否则将忽略此参数。 |
||
AllBookInPolicy |
可选 |
System.Boolean |
使用 AllBookInPolicy 参数可指定是否将自动批准来自所有用户的符合策略的请求。 |
||
AllowConflicts |
可选 |
System.Boolean |
使用 AllowConflicts 参数可指定是否允许冲突的会议请求。 |
||
AllowRecurringMeetings |
可选 |
System.Boolean |
使用 AllowRecurringMeetings 参数可指定是否允许定期会议。 |
||
AllRequestInPolicy |
可选 |
System.Boolean |
使用 AllRequestInPolicy 参数可指定是否允许所有用户提交符合策略的请求。 除非将 AllBookInPolicy 参数设置为 $true,否则这些请求将由资源邮箱代理人进行审批。 |
||
AllRequestOutOfPolicy |
可选 |
System.Boolean |
使用 AllRequestOutOfPolicy 参数可指定是否允许所有用户提交不符合策略的请求。 不符合策略的请求将由资源邮箱代理人进行审批。 |
||
AutomateProcessing |
可选 |
Microsoft.Exchange.Data.Storage.CalendarProcessingFlags |
使用 AutomateProcessing 参数可在邮箱上启用或禁用日历处理。 如果将此参数设置为 None,则会禁用邮箱的资源预订和日历助理功能。如果将此参数设置为 AutoUpdate,则日历助理将处理会议请求和响应。如果将此参数设置为 AutoAccept,则会启用邮箱的资源预订功能。 |
||
BookingWindowInDays |
可选 |
System.Int32 |
使用 BookingWindowInDays 参数可指定允许提前预约会议的天数。 |
||
BookInPolicy |
可选 |
Microsoft.Exchange.Configuration.Tasks.RecipientIdParameter[] |
使用 BookInPolicy 参数可指定被允许将符合策略的会议请求提交到资源邮箱用户的列表。来自这些用户的任何符合策略的请求都将自动被批准。 |
||
Confirm |
可选 |
System.Management.Automation.SwitchParameter |
Confirm 参数将导致命令暂停处理,并且需要您在处理继续之前确认该命令将执行的操作。不必为 Confirm 参数指定值。 |
||
ConflictPercentageAllowed |
可选 |
System.Int32 |
使用 ConflictPercentageAllowed 参数可设置定期会议的冲突百分比阈值。如果与其他会议冲突的定期会议的实例百分比超过此数值,则定期会议请求将被拒绝。 |
||
DefaultReminderTime |
可选 |
System.Int32 |
使用 DefaultReminderTime 参数可指定会议请求的默认提醒时间。 |
||
DeleteAttachments |
可选 |
System.Boolean |
将 DeleteAttachments 参数设置为 $true 可删除所有传入邮件中的附件。 除非将 AutomateProcessing 参数设置为 AutoAccept,否则将忽略此参数。 |
||
DeleteComments |
可选 |
System.Boolean |
使用 DeleteComments 参数可删除到达的会议请求的邮件正文中的任何文本。 除非将 AutomateProcessing 参数设置为 AutoAccept,否则将忽略此参数。 |
||
DeleteNonCalendarItems |
可选 |
System.Boolean |
将 DeleteNonCalendarItems 参数设置为 $true 可删除邮箱所接收的所有非日历项目。 |
||
DeleteSubject |
可选 |
System.Boolean |
使用 DeleteSubject 参数可删除到达的会议请求的主题。 除非将 AutomateProcessing 参数设置为 AutoAccept,否则将忽略此参数。 |
||
DisableReminders |
可选 |
System.Boolean |
使用 DisableReminders 参数可指定是否要在邮箱中对会议禁用提醒。 |
||
DomainController |
可选 |
Microsoft.Exchange.Data.Fqdn |
若要指定用于从 Active Directory 目录服务检索数据的域控制器的完全限定的域名 (FQDN),请在命令中包含 DomainController 参数。 |
||
EnableResponseDetails |
可选 |
System.Boolean |
将 EnableResponseDetails 参数设置为 $true 可将接受或拒绝会议的原因包括在响应电子邮件中。 |
||
EnforceSchedulingHorizon |
可选 |
System.Boolean |
使用 EnforceSchedulingHorizon 参数可指定其结束日期不在预定时间范围内的定期会议是否将被谢绝。 |
||
ForwardRequestsToDelegates |
可选 |
System.Boolean |
使用 ForwardRequestsToDelegates 参数可指定是否将到达的会议请求转发到为邮箱定义的代理人。 |
||
IgnoreDefaultScope |
可选 |
System.Management.Automation.SwitchParameter |
IgnoreDefaultScope 参数指示命令忽略 Exchange 命令行管理程序的默认收件人作用域设置,并使用整个林作为作用域。这样,该命令可以访问当前不在默认作用域中的 Active Directory 对象。使用 IgnoreDefaultScope 参数时将受到下列限制:
|
||
Instance |
可选 |
Microsoft.Exchange.Data.Directory.Recipient.ADUser |
使用 Instance 参数可以将整个对象传递给此命令以进行处理。该参数主要用于必须将整个对象传递给命令的脚本。 |
||
MaximumConflictInstances |
可选 |
System.Int32 |
使用 MaximumConflictInstances 参数可设置允许的最大定期会议冲突数。如果发生冲突的定期会议实例数超过此数值,则定期会议请求将被拒绝。 |
||
MaximumDurationInMinutes |
可选 |
System.Int32 |
使用 MaximumDurationInMinutes 参数可指定允许用于到达会议请求的最长持续时间。 |
||
OrganizerInfo |
可选 |
System.Boolean |
将 OrganizerInfo 参数设置为 $true 可使资源邮箱在因为发生冲突而拒绝会议请求时发送组织者信息。 |
||
ProcessExternalMeetingMessages |
可选 |
System.Boolean |
使用 ProcessExternalMeetingMessages 参数可指定是否处理源自 Exchange 组织外部的会议请求。 |
||
RemoveForwardedMeetingNotifications |
可选 |
System.Boolean |
如果将 RemoveForwardedMeetingNotifications 参数设置为 $true,则在日历助理对会议转发通知进行处理之后,会将会议转发通知移至“已删除邮件”文件夹。 |
||
RemoveOldMeetingMessages |
可选 |
System.Boolean |
如果将 RemoveOldMeetingMessages 参数设置为 $true,则日历助理会删除旧的冗余更新和响应。 |
||
RemovePrivateProperty |
可选 |
System.Boolean |
将 RemovePrivateProperty 参数设置为 $true 可清除传入的会议请求的私有标志。 |
||
RequestInPolicy |
可选 |
Microsoft.Exchange.Configuration.Tasks.RecipientIdParameter[] |
使用 RequestInPolicy 参数可指定被允许将符合策略的会议请求提交到资源邮箱的用户的列表。来自这些用户的所有符合策略的会议请求都将受到资源邮箱代理人的审批。 |
||
RequestOutOfPolicy |
可选 |
Microsoft.Exchange.Configuration.Tasks.RecipientIdParameter[] |
使用 RequestOutOfPolicy 参数可指定被允许提交不符合策略的请求的用户的列表。 不符合策略的请求将由资源邮箱代理人进行审批。 |
||
ResourceDelegates |
可选 |
Microsoft.Exchange.Configuration.Tasks.RecipientIdParameter[] |
使用 ResourceDelegates 参数可以指定作为资源邮箱代理人的用户列表。资源邮箱代理人可以批准或拒绝发送到此资源邮箱的请求。 |
||
ScheduleOnlyDuringWorkHours |
可选 |
System.Boolean |
使用 ScheduleOnlyDuringWorkHours 参数可指定是否允许在工作时间之外安排会议。 |
||
TentativePendingApproval |
可选 |
System.Boolean |
将 TentativePendingApproval 参数设置为 $true,可以在日历上将挂起请求标记为暂定。如果设置为 $false,则会将挂起请求标记为空闲。 |
||
UseRusServer |
可选 |
System.String |
UseRusServer 参数指示该命令使用运行地址列表服务的邮箱服务器获取并设置邮箱和 Active Directory 用户属性。 地址列表服务是 Exchange 系统助理服务的一个组件。地址列表服务创建和维护 Active Directory 中 Exchange 特定的属性值。通过使用特定信息(如地址列表成员身份和电子邮件地址),您可以使用地址列表服务来更新域中的收件人对象。 |
||
WhatIf |
可选 |
System.Management.Automation.SwitchParameter |
WhatIf 参数指示命令模拟对对象执行的操作。通过使用 WhatIf 参数,可以查看要发生的更改,而不必应用任何这些更改。不必为 WhatIf 参数指定值。 |
输入类型
返回类型
错误
错误 | 说明 |
---|---|
异常
异常 | 说明 |
---|---|
示例
此示例将邮箱 5th Floor Conference Room 配置为自动接受会议请求。它还会使用会议组织者的姓名替换会议请求的主题行。
Set-MailboxCalendarSettings -Identity "5th Floor Conference Room" -AutomateProcessing AutoAccept -AddOrganizerToSubject $true -DeleteSubject $true